A snap ring plier set looks straightforward, but the most common complaint isn't about quality — it's about fit. Many budget 4-piece kits ship with 0.07-inch tips that are too large for the small circlips found in appliances, small engines, and even some automotive assemblies. Buyers open the pouch ready to work only to find the tips won't engage.

The right plier doesn't just squeeze — it matches the ring's hole diameter precisely, stays locked under tension, and doesn't twist or pop off mid-squeeze. This guide sorts through the noise to help you pick a tool or set with the correct tip size, reliable mechanism, and build quality for your work, whether you're rebuilding a transmission or replacing a wheel bearing.

You don't need to overspend for a pro-grade set; a well-chosen convertible plier or dedicated fixed-tip pair can handle most jobs for years. The trick is knowing which tip sizes you'll actually use.

How to Choose

Tip Diameter and Size Range

Tip diameter is the dimension of the pin that enters the ring's holes. Most automotive and general circlips use tips between 0.038 and 0.047 inch, but many budget sets ship with a 0.07-inch tip that's too large for small rings. Trying to force an oversized tip can damage the ring or cause the pliers to slip off under tension.

Measure a few rings in your typical work, or buy a set that includes multiple tip sizes. A plier with interchangeable tips or a set with 0.039, 0.047, and 0.070-inch options ensures you'll have the right fit from the start.

Internal vs. External Capability

Internal snap ring pliers expand outward to seat a ring inside a bore, while external pliers compress to fit a ring over a shaft. Using the wrong type forces the tool to work against its joint, often leading to slips or damaged rings.

A 4-piece set with straight and bent internal/external jaws covers the majority of home and automotive jobs. A convertible plier that toggles between modes with a lever offers one-tool convenience but may introduce more play than dedicated fixed pliers.

Material and Construction

Materials like chrome vanadium (CRV) or alloy steel resist bending and tip deformation under high load, whereas low-carbon steel often fails on stubborn rings. Forged one-piece tip designs are virtually unbreakable compared to stamped or clip-on tips.

A black oxide or electrophoretic coating helps prevent rust, but oiling is still required for long-term storage — even on tools labeled stainless.

Tip Interchangeability

Convertible pliers with interchangeable tips seem economical, but the locking mechanism can introduce play, causing the tips to twist or pop out mid-operation. Fixed-tip pliers eliminate that slop and are more reliable under heavy tension.

If you need versatility, choose a convertible from a reputable brand with proven tip retention, and only swap tips when the plier is at rest.

Spring Return and Grip Comfort

A strong return spring eases one-handed operation and reduces hand fatigue during repetitive work, but it also requires enough tension to stay open without flinging the ring. Ergonomic grips with a non-slip texture prevent hand slippage when you're dealing with oily rings, and a storage pouch or case keeps the set organized and corrosion-free.
